Web 1.0?

In 1983, networks for the exchange of information were established, laying the groundwork for the Internet. However, the Internet didn't start to become widely accepted by the general public until 1993 when the source code and editor of the first authentic web browser were made available.

Web 1.0 refers to these early phases of the web. A lot of websites from this era lacked style sheets and scripts and were made with early HTML versions. Tables and frames were used by web designers to organize elements, which led to a large number of static web pages.

Showcasing Top Web 3.0 Projects

Filecoin

Filecoin is a decentralized marketplace for data storage that uses a blockchain-like distributed ledger mechanism. Similar to BitTorrent, it functions as a peer-to-peer storage system that lets users store and retrieve material in a dispersed fashion. Economic incentives are incorporated into Filecoin to ensure dependable, long-term file storage.

Helium

Helium utilizes blockchain technology to offer decentralized wifi facilities. HNT coins are given to users who install radio transmission equipment. The cost of this eco-friendly approach is lower than that of traditional cryptocurrency mining.

Here Are Some of Examples of Metaverse Projects

Decentraland

There was a high rise in investors for the virtual platform Decentraland in 2022. Users bought virtual land with Bitcoin with the intention of selling it for more money down the road. The MANA money is required for land transactions, although its software is free and licensed under the Apache-2.0 license. In 2022, big companies like Adidas, Miller Lite, Samsung, and Atari joined the platform and purchased content or ran commercials, which aided in its growth.

Lamina1

Science fiction author Neal Stephenson, who is recognized for having invented the word "metaverse," has revealed his entry into the Web 3 space. He unveiled ideas for Lamina1, a distributed ledger blockchain-based decentralized metaverse, in September 2022. The goal of this massive initiative is to establish an open, readily available, and inclusive metaverse for anyone.
